Crawler vs Wheeled Excavators: Pros, Cons and How to Choose

Selecting between a crawler excavator (tracked) and a wheeled excavator (rubber-tired) affects productivity, cost and safety. This guide gives a concise, actionable comparison so buyers, contractors and project managers can decide which machine fits their site and budget.


Introduction

The choice between a crawler excavator (also called a tracked excavator) and a wheeled excavator (rubber-tired) depends on the project: terrain, travel distance, digging depth, and budget. Below we break down advantages and tradeoffs so you can match machine to mission.

Overview of Crawler (Tracked) Excavators

Crawler excavators use steel or rubber tracks to spread weight and increase traction. They deliver superior stability and digging force, making them the default choice for heavy-duty and off-road jobs.

Typical features

  • Steel or rubber tracks for low ground pressure and traction on soft or uneven ground.
  • High-flow hydraulics for powerful digging and lifting.
  • Robust frames and heavy counterweights for stability during deep excavations.

Ideal for

  • Mining, quarries and heavy earthworks
  • Soft, muddy or steep terrain
  • Large trenching and heavy lifting tasks

Overview of Wheeled (Rubber-tired) Excavators

Wheeled excavators replace tracks with rubber tires and commonly include hydraulic outriggers for stability while digging. They are faster on roads and cause far less pavement damage than tracked machines.

Typical features

  • Rubber tires that allow travel on paved roads without trailers in many cases.
  • Lighter weight and better fuel efficiency on hard surfaces.
  • Hydraulic outriggers for digging stability.

Ideal for

  • Urban construction, municipal work and utilities
  • Projects with frequent relocation (roadside repairs, multiple small sites)
  • Hard, paved or firm ground where high traction is not required

Key Comparison Factors

1. Terrain Adaptability

Factor Crawler Excavators Wheeled Excavators
Traction Excellent on soft, muddy, uneven terrain Good on flat, paved surfaces
Slope handling Handles steep and uneven slopes well Limited on steep or loose slopes
Ground pressure Low — less surface damage Higher — not ideal for soft soils

Verdict: choose a crawler excavator for off-road, soft or unstable ground; choose a wheeled excavator for firm, paved surfaces.

2. Speed & Mobility

Factor Crawler Excavators Wheeled Excavators
Travel speed Slow (typically 1–5 km/h) Fast (can reach up to ~30–35 km/h)
On-road mobility Usually transported by trailer Often driveable between sites
Maneuverability Larger turning radius Tighter turning and better for confined roads

Verdict: wheeled excavators save time on projects requiring frequent moves between job sites.

3. Fuel Efficiency & Operating Costs

Factor Crawler Excavators Wheeled Excavators
Fuel consumption Tends to be higher — heavier build and track resistance More efficient on smooth terrain
Track/tire wear Tracks wear and replacement is costly Tires easier and cheaper to replace
Daily maintenance More intensive (undercarriage care) Simpler for on-road use

Verdict: for city/roadwork, a wheeled excavator usually offers lower operating costs.

4. Maintenance Requirements

Crawler undercarriages are complex and more expensive to maintain (track tension, rollers, sprockets). Wheeled machines have simpler undercarriages but require tire monitoring and occasional outrigger/hydraulic checks.

Verdict: wheeled excavators often have lower routine maintenance complexity for on-road use.

5. Initial Investment & Resale Value

Purchase prices vary by brand, capacity and attachments. In many markets, heavy-duty crawler excavators command higher prices but also strong resale value in construction/mining sectors. Wheeled excavators can be less expensive upfront depending on availability in your region.

Verdict: match resale expectations with your market — heavy civil/mining markets favor crawlers; municipal/road markets favor wheeled machines.

Use Cases & Recommendations

When to choose a Crawler Excavator

  • Large earthworks, mining, quarrying and forestry where traction and low ground pressure matter.
  • Sites with soft, muddy or hilly terrain.
  • Operations where heavy lifting, deep trenching or rock-breaking are common.

When to choose a Wheeled Excavator

  • Urban construction, utility repairs, roadside maintenance and municipal projects.
  • Projects with frequent relocation or where road damage must be minimized.
  • Hard surface sites where travel speed reduces total project hours.

Quick purchase checklist

  1. Assess ground conditions: If soft/uneven — prefer crawler excavator.
  2. Estimate travel frequency: If frequent between sites — prefer wheeled excavator.
  3. Calculate total cost of ownership: fuel, transport, undercarriage/tire replacement and downtime.
  4. Consider attachments and hydraulics: ensure the machine supports required tools (thumb, breaker, tilt-rotator).
  5. Check local resale and parts availability for your chosen type.

Conclusion

There is no universal “better” machine — only the best match for your job. Choose a crawler excavator when power, traction and ground-friendliness are essential. Choose a wheeled excavator when mobility, lower on-road costs and frequent relocations drive efficiency. Use the comparison tables above and the checklist to reach a decision aligned with your site conditions and budget.

FAQs

Is a wheeled excavator good for off-road use?
Not ideal — wheeled excavators perform poorly in very soft, muddy or highly uneven terrain and often need outriggers or support when digging deep.
Which is more fuel-efficient: crawler or wheeled excavators?
On paved or hard surfaces, wheeled excavators are typically more fuel-efficient. Crawler machines consume more fuel due to weight and track resistance.
What type is better for city projects?
Wheeled excavators — faster, less damaging to pavement, and more convenient for frequent moves.
How do I choose between crawlers and wheeled excavators?
Base the decision on terrain, mobility needs, digging/lifting force required, total cost of ownership and resale expectations.
